Once you have signed on the dotted line and are now the new owner of the property you spent endless weeks chasing and bargaining to own, the process of making the house you have bought into a home you can enjoy and relax is not anything that can be achieved in a day. It will take a long time and lots of work (or the lack thereof) as a way to turn your house into a home. The following are the things that you can do so as to turn your house into a home:

1) Invite your family to live with you

A house cannot be a home if it does not have the people you love and care about. These are the folks who will give that house warmth that cannot be qualified or defined by any dictionary on earth. Needless to say, the presence of your family is the real key why a house becomes a real home.

2) The sense of order and cleanliness in the house

A house cannot make the transformation into a home unless it is neat and orderly, at least most of the time. This is exactly why some house owners employ a housekeeper or a butler if they happen to be too busy to look after the house on their own. A house can only be called a home if it is nice and clean from the inside and out, but spending the time cleaning is never that simple. It means that you care enough about the space within the property to spend your time and effort in keeping things in order. It will never be a home if you stay in a filthy and cluttered house.

3) The smell of home cooked meals

It always bring great pleasure to savor the aroma of cooking the best recipes spreading in the comforts of your own house, and not all houses can afford this lovely thing. When everybody is too busy and don’t have the time to cook, employing a personal or private chef can be done instead. A chef also introduces the occupants of the home to new food and new, exciting smells that will surely remain etched in their memories for a long time, turning the house into a home.

4) A home has always room for imperfections

You’re house is not necessary to be perfect for it to turn into a home. Sometimes, a few scratches and several destroyed walls and bedposts will do more to turn a house into a home than anything else will. For example, kids will remember a creaky red door that never close correctly instead of just having a fully functional oiled door. The fact is, several of the cherished memories you have in your home is made possible by the imperfections and damages you have in your house for these things are hard to forget.

5) The Messy Part

The everyday clutter produced by the people living inside the home which needs to be clean quickly is just a ordinary routine that’s makes a house a home. It is a sign that there are individuals who occupy the house, and these individuals are the one who repair and construct the home to make it look more wonderful.
